COSME to Discuss Innovation Management at Upcoming SME Workshop

The Chamber of Commerce is hosting its second SME workshop of 2017 on Monday, February 13, with the topic of the free session focussing on ‘Managing Innovation for SMEs.’

COSME – an EU funded initiative providing support to Caribbean OCTs – will be sending a representative to lead the workshop. Leopoldo Colombo, Managing Director at Quara Argetnina S.A., will be facilitating, and he is an expert in the field. Leopoldo currently serves as the Secretary for IRAM’s Innovation Committee, and he is a member of the ISO/TC279 Innovation Management.

Due to the competitive nature of business and the environment in which SMEs operate, it is vital that small enterprises innovate to match their competition. By the end of the session, attendees should:

• Know the innovation lexicon and be exposed to a common language, terms & definitions;

• Be aware of existing innovation, creative tools & techniques, and;

• Be aware of the steps to implement practices that promote innovation and value creation.

The ideal attendee will be in a role focussing on the development of new business, products & services in the public & private sectors. Suitable attendees will also be interested in the field of innovation and innovative techniques.
